  Fond Memories

  

Daydreaming About
Summers at Palisades Park

Hello,
 
I started daydreaming about summers at Palisades Park today and it suddenly dawned on me that there must be a website dedicated to such a wonderful place.  I grew up in West New York (40s and 50s) and I could hardly wait till the park opened each year.  It was heaven.  It was a wonderland of rides when I was little and what a fabulous place to spend my teenage years!!  Great shows:  Paul Anka and  Bobby Rydell stand  out. Wow, I remember the first time I was old enough to go without my mother.  We just got some buddies together and enjoyed our freedom.  What a great pool! You could meet everyone there.  The suntan lotion we used was a mixture of baby oil and iodine.  You could be a human french fry. What great food!  I was happy to see the recipe for those unforgettable french fries.  Nothing comes close to them today.  I could never forget the roast beef sandwiches washed down with lemonade (from the BIG lemons) or root beer.
